What is a Collapsible Rollator?
A Collapsible Rollator [https://Git.limework.net/medical-walker7418] is a mobility aid created to help individuals with walking problems. Unlike standard walkers, rollators are equipped with wheels, permitting smoother movement. These gadgets come with foldable frames, making them simple to transportation and store. Normally, collapsible rollators are produced from lightweight materials such as aluminum or steel, ensuring toughness while lessening the burden for users.

Choosing the Right Collapsible Rollator
When picking a collapsible rollator, it is important to think about a number of elements:
1. Weight Capacity
Various models have differing weight capabilities. Ensure the chosen rollator can support the user's weight easily.
2. Product and Durability
Think about rollators made from premium products. Aluminum designs are lightweight, while steel models use strength.
3. Wheel Size and Type
Bigger wheels offer better mobility over uneven surfaces. Pick between little wheels for indoor use and larger wheels for outdoor use.
4. Adjustable Heights
Try to find rollators with adjustable deal with heights to accommodate various user heights, making sure ergonomic comfort.
5. Comfort Features
Examine the cushioning on the seat and the grip on the handles. Effective cushioning can significantly enhance user experience.
6. Storage Options
Examine what additional storage features come with the rollator, as this can help with carrying personal items.
7. Cost Range
Collapsible rollators vary considerably in cost. Budget considerations need to align with the functions and quality of the rollator.
FAQs About Collapsible RollatorsWhat is the weight limit for a lot of collapsible rollators?
The majority of collapsible rollators have weight limitations ranging from 250 to 400 pounds. It is necessary to check the manufacturer's specifications for the exact weight capacity.
How do I preserve my collapsible rollator?
Routine look at brakes, wheels, and frame integrity are recommended. Clean down the frame and clean the wheels to make sure optimal performance.
Can I use my rollator outdoors?
Yes, numerous collapsible rollators are created for outdoor use, however it is vital to select one with sufficient wheel size and grip for numerous terrains.
Exist any safety suggestions for utilizing a collapsible rollator?
Always engage the brakes when sitting, avoid steep terrains, and ensure that the rollator is effectively gotten used to your height.
How do I pick the ideal size rollator?
Choose a rollator that permits a comfortable height with elbows a little bent when the hands are on the manages. In addition, ensure the seat height is appropriate for the user.
